1. Understanding the Terrain: Site Analysis and Evaluation
Before breaking ground, a thorough analysis of the sloping terrain is crucial. This step ensures that the construction plan aligns with the land's natural features and minimizes environmental impact.
Key Considerations:
- Topography and Slope Gradient: Assess the steepness of the slope, as it will influence the foundation design and drainage systems. Slopes steeper than 20% may require specialized engineering solutions.
- Soil Composition: Conduct a geotechnical survey to determine soil stability, bearing capacity, and potential risks like landslides or erosion. According to the U.S. Geological Survey, soil instability is a leading cause of construction failures on slopes.
- Drainage Patterns: Analyze how water flows across the site to prevent flooding or water damage. Proper drainage is critical for long-term structural integrity.
Practical Example:
A family in California successfully built a hillside home by integrating a retaining wall system and French drains to manage water runoff. Their proactive approach to site analysis saved them from costly repairs later.

2. Designing for the Slope: Architectural and Structural Planning
Designing a house for sloping terrain requires creativity and technical expertise. The goal is to harmonize the structure with the landscape while ensuring safety and functionality.
Key Design Strategies:
- Split-Level or Staggered Design: This approach adapts the house to the slope, creating multiple levels that follow the natural contour of the land.
- Cantilevered Structures: Extending parts of the house over the slope can maximize space and provide breathtaking views.
- Energy Efficiency: Sloping terrain often allows for passive solar design, where windows and walls are positioned to capture sunlight for heating.
Case Study:
A project in Colorado utilized a split-level design with large south-facing windows, reducing heating costs by 30% annually. The design also incorporated a green roof to blend seamlessly with the surrounding environment.

3. Foundation and Structural Support: Building on a Slope
The foundation is the backbone of any construction project, especially on sloping terrain. Choosing the right type of foundation ensures stability and longevity.
Foundation Options:
- Pile Foundations: Ideal for steep slopes, these deep foundations transfer the load to stable soil layers below.
- Retaining Walls: Essential for preventing soil erosion and creating level building platforms.
- Grade Beams: These horizontal structures connect pile foundations, providing additional support.
Expert Insight:
According to the National Association of Home Builders, retaining walls are one of the most effective solutions for managing soil pressure on slopes. However, they must be designed by a licensed engineer to meet local building codes.
4. Drainage and Erosion Control: Protecting Your Investment
Proper drainage is non-negotiable when building on a slope. Without it, water accumulation can lead to structural damage and soil erosion.
Drainage Solutions:
- French Drains: These underground systems redirect water away from the foundation.
- Swales: Shallow ditches designed to channel water naturally.
- Permeable Paving: Allows water to seep through, reducing runoff.

5. Sustainable Construction Practices: Building for the Future
As sustainability becomes a priority, integrating eco-friendly practices into your project can enhance its value and reduce environmental impact.
Sustainable Strategies:
- Rainwater Harvesting: Collect and store rainwater for irrigation or household use.
- Solar Panels: Sloping terrain often provides optimal angles for solar energy generation.
- Native Landscaping: Use plants that thrive in the local climate to reduce water usage and maintenance.

6. Navigating Legal and Regulatory Requirements
Building on sloping terrain often involves additional permits and regulations. Understanding these requirements early can prevent delays and fines.
Key Steps:
- Zoning Laws: Check local regulations to ensure your project complies with land-use restrictions.
- Environmental Impact Assessments: Some areas require studies to assess the project's effect on the ecosystem.
- Building Codes: Ensure your design meets safety standards for slopes, such as fire access and structural stability.
